Leonora: Hello. We've used both companies, Gotoday for a trip to Prague which included air and hotel only and Gate 1 for a "guided tour" of Greece and Turkey. On the Gate 1 trip last year we found out that we are definitely NOT tour people, prefer to do things on our own and didn't really care for the choice of hotels that Gate 1 offered, too far from town to do any independent exploring for the most part and several were not very nice. The trip to Prague from Gotoday included air and hotel, with a wide selection of hotels to choose from and breakfast daily which was a great deal. So, hope this helps, it will all depend on what you're looking for in your trip, tour or independent. Have a wonderful time.
